IWSTI Addict since: Mar 2004 Trader Rating: (0) | Are you talking about loosing the key to one of your aftermarket locking lugnuts? Try contacting the manufacturer of the lugs and see if you can get a replacement key. If you can't, I've heard that you can use a hammer to slam a socket over the lug and remove it with an impact wrench. I've also heard other people have used a dremel or cutting wheel to create a cut in the lug and then used a hammer and chisel to effectively split the lug in half. Once again, those are thing I've read have worked for some people. If you try doing any of those be careful as you run the risk of damaging your wheels, lugs (that's pretty much a given), or studs. |
